Shoppers Stop reported strong Q1 FY27 results with consolidated top line up 10%, EBITDA up 40%, and PAT positive at 5 Cr (vs loss last year). Departmental stores saw 6% like-for-like (LFL) growth. The premiumization strategy is yielding results, driving 72% premium portfolio contribution and 10% Average Transaction Value (ATV) growth to Rs 5,704. Beauty business revenue grew 15%, with the distribution segment stellar at 129 Cr (53% growth). INTUNE business reversed its decline with 10% LFL growth, reducing losses. Management is confident in sustained demand, expects full-year LFL growth of 6%, and remains committed to becoming debt-free by FY27, focusing on space productivity and AI for efficiency.
